Literature summary for 2.3.1.13 extracted from

  • Dempsey, D.R.; Bond, J.D.; Carpenter, A.M.; Rodriguez Ospina, S.; Merkler, D.J.
    Expression, purification, and characterization of mouse glycine N-acyltransferase in Escherichia coli (2014), Protein Expr. Purif., 97, 23-28.

Inhibitors

Inhibitors Comment Organism Structure
ethanolamine about 37% inhibition at 100 mM Mus musculus
Gly-Gly-Gly about 37% inhibition at 100 mM Mus musculus
glycolic acid
-
Mus musculus
additional information not inhibited by alanine, beta-alanine, valine, and threonine Mus musculus
oleoyl-CoA
-
Mus musculus
serine about 15% inhibition at 100 mM Mus musculus
tyramine about 53% inhibition at 100 mM Mus musculus

additional information enzyme also shows glycine N-benzoyltransferase activity, reaction of EC 2.3.1.71. Amino acceptor substrate preference in decreasing order is benzoyl-CoA, butyryl-CoA, hexanoyl-CoA, acetyl-CoA Mus musculus ?
